People with dementia have spent almost £15 billion of their own money in the last two years waiting for Government care reforms, a charity has claimed. The Alzheimer’s Society said the Government must now publish details of how spiralling social care costs will be met in order to prevent people with dementia draining their own resources. Advanced bowel cancer patients who have stopped responding to one of the main drugs used to treat it could be helped by immunotherapy, researchers have found. Researchers at the Institute of Cancer Research (ICR) in London, and The Royal Marsden NHS Foundation Trust, have been exploring how tumours become resistant to cetuximab.
